Unfavorable Reviews Can Improve Conversion By As Much As 85 Percent
It sounds crazy, however negative reviews can be a positive driver for users to devote more time on your site. According to online review statistics, people devote more than five times as long on a website when they check out negative reviews.
When there are a mix of positives and negatives, more than two-thirds of users trust reviews more. An overwhelming 95 percent suspect censorship or fabricated reviews if there aren't any negative ones.
Source: Reevoo

77% Of Individuals Do Not Trust Reviews That Are Older Than 3 Months
Customers don't care how good your service or product was in the past. Part of why online reviews matter is since they are relevant and fresh.
Consumers understand businesses lose their touch all the time, which is why most of them regard older reviews unimportant.
It is for this reason that companies need to be continuously requesting reviews.
Source: Statuslabs
If It Has Less Than A 4 Star Rating, More Than Half Of Customers Won't Utilize A Service
This stat is among many that illustrate the significance of online rankings. Now that news of client satisfaction travels this fast, keeping your clients happy is more vital than ever.
57% of customers have searched for companies with more than four stars in 2018, which is up from 48% in 2017.
11% looked just for companies with a best five star rating.
Source: Brightlocal
